Understanding Long Term Drug Treatment in Steilacoom, Washington

To prevent yourself from relapsing back to your previous drug use patterns as well as manage any co-occurring psychological disorder you might have, you may find that you need to do the following:

  • Develop new approaches you can utilize to address your disorder
  • Pinpoint all life issues that might exacerbate your mental health problems and work through them
  • Pinpoint the consequences and effects of your drug and alcohol addiction on your life
  • Learn about how to stop yourself from giving in to the temptation to start abusing drugs and alcohol
  • Develop ways to address any reemergence of the symptoms of your alcohol and drug abuse
  • Comprehend your drug and alcohol addiction as a process and concept

Because there are a lot of things for you to grasp, you might find it more helpful to spend more time in a Steilacoom drug addiction treatment center. Although short-term drug and alcohol treatment might also offer a groundwork for your treatment, it may not have adequate support to ensure that you retain these lessons and begin using them in your life.

In such situations, therefore, you may benefit from long term drug and alcohol rehab. In many instances, this form of addiction treatment is provided on an inpatient or residential basis to ensure that you are in a helpful environment free of all triggers that could cause you to begin abusing harmful substances.

Throughout long term treatment, therefore, you will get the intensive care and support you need for an extended period of time. As such, the services will assist you in laying the groundwork that you can rely on to achieve sobriety in the long run.

Overall, long term drug and alcohol rehab will provide you with 24/7 oversight, care, and management over an extended period. At the end of the drug and alcohol addiction rehab in Steilacoom, WA., you should have acquired enough information and skills to start leading a more productive, sober life.
